Implementation Best Practices
To maximize productivity gains with AWS WorkSpaces:
- Standardize Base Images: Create optimized images with essential developer tools pre-installed
- Implement Auto-Stop Policies: Reduce costs by automatically stopping unused workspaces
- Integrate with Active Directory: Streamline user management and permissions
- Use SSD Volumes: Ensure fast disk I/O for compilation and file operations
- Establish Backup Routines: Protect developer work with regular snapshots

Overcoming Common Challenges
While AWS WorkSpaces offers significant benefits, teams may encounter some challenges:
Network Performance
Development requires low-latency connections. Solutions include:
- Using AWS WorkSpaces in regions closest to developers
- Implementing Amazon WorkLink for improved mobile access
- Optimizing PCoIP or WorkSpaces Streaming Protocol settings
Cost Management
Without proper governance, costs can escalate. Mitigation strategies:
- Implement auto-stop policies for non-production environments
- Use tagging to allocate costs by team/project
- Regularly review and right-size underutilized workspaces
